Cabbies At OIA Moved, Left Without Permanent Restrooms

Cab drivers at Orlando International Airport have been moved to a new staging area that doesn't have permanent restrooms, shelter or running water.

ORLANDO -- A change at Orlando International Airport has cab drivers extremely upset.

It has to do with where cab drivers now have to go to wait for a ride.
 
Wednesday marked the first day drivers had to assemble at a new staging area. While the old one was right next to the airport, the new area is miles away, leaving drivers without permanent restrooms, shelter or running water.

"It's despicable,” said Rae Martin, a taxi driver. “There is absolutely no reason to treat human beings in this manner or fashion to move us out here in the middle of nowhere without bathroom facilities. You have three Porta Potties for 700 people."

OIA officials said they are aware of the drivers concerns and are working to fix them. They said they moved the taxi staging area because of construction and the reorganization would better serve passengers.
